A production sharing agreement is one of the transactions for cultivating agricultural land. This agreement is based on the basis of mutual assistance and a feeling of kinship which is still very strong among the people whose implementation is still not in accordance with existing provisions. This research aims to find out how the agricultural land production sharing agreement process is in West Limehe Village, Kec. Tabongo, Gorontalo Regency. The approach that has been implemented in scientific research is the Sociological Research Approach, which actually progresses the study of science in an expert way by directly exploring its objects. The research results show that the implementation of production sharing agreements on agricultural land in West Limehe Village, Kec. Tabongo, Gorontalo Regency was made unwritten only in verbal form on the basis of trust and agreement between the land owner and the cultivator, it was not carried out in front of the Village Head and no written deed or contract was made from this legal act
